which of the following hormones has a different effect when it is released in males instead of females?

Answers

Answer;

Follicle- stimulating hormone (FSH)

Explanation;

-Follicle stimulating hormone is produced by the pituitary gland. It regulates the functions of both the ovaries and testes. Lack or insufficiency of it can cause infertility or sub-fertility both in men and women.

-Follicle stimulating hormone is one of the hormones essential to pubertal development and the function of women’s ovaries and men’s testes.

-In women, this hormone stimulates the growth of ovarian follicles in the ovary before the release of an egg from one follicle at ovulation. It also increases oestradiol production. In men, follicle stimulating hormone acts on the Sertoli cells of the testes to stimulate sperm production.

The differences between Mitosis and Meiosis is as follows:

·Mitosis has only one round of genetic separation and cellular division, while Meiosis has two.

·Daughter cells in Mitosis are genetically identical to both parent cells, and each other, whilst Daughter cells in Meiosis are not.
